
Whole Car Shakes Over Bumps - Toyota Camry 2020
The vehicle experiences a whole-car vibration or shaking when driving over bumps. This suggests a suspension or chassis issue, likely related to worn or damaged components that affect ride stability.
Diagnosis Details
Possible Causes
Worn or damaged shock absorbers or struts
Loose or worn suspension bushings (control arm, sway bar, or strut mount bushings)
Broken or sagging coil springs

What You Should Do
Inspect the suspension system, focusing on shock absorbers/struts for leaks or damage, check all bushings for wear or looseness, and examine coil springs for cracks or sagging.
A professional alignment and suspension check is recommended.
Estimated Repair Cost
$200 - $1,200 depending on parts and labor (struts/shocks $400-$800, bushings $200-$600, springs $300-$1,000)
Typical range: $200 – $1,200
